Cost of Living in Pleasant Valley, CT: What You Need to Know
With a cost of living index of 89, Pleasant Valley, CT is a very affordable place to live. Living here is 11% cheaper than the national average and 36% below the Connecticut state average of 125. Pleasant Valley is a small community of 343 residents.
Housing costs are the biggest factor in Pleasant Valley's cost of living. The median monthly rent is $1,121 (15% below the US median of $1,319), and the median home value sits at $242,600 (20% below the national median of $304,900). At current prices, the median home costs roughly 4.1x the median household income — a moderately affordable ratio by today's standards.
The median household income in Pleasant Valley is $59,135, which is 21% lower than the national median of $75,149. Residents spend roughly 23% of household income on rent. This is a comfortable ratio, well below the 30% threshold that financial experts recommend as a maximum. Lower incomes here are balanced by the significantly lower cost of living, stretching each dollar further.
